The Human Resources (HR), Health and Safety (H&S) and Training Coordinator plays a vital role in various human resources functions. This position involves coordinating and executing HR, H&S, and training activities, programs, and processes to ensure the smooth operation of HR and H&S initiatives at Wabi.

**Job Duties/Responsibilities**
- Assist in recruitment efforts by coordinating job postings, screening resumes, and scheduling interviews.
- Facilitate the onboarding process for new employees, including orientation sessions and paperwork completion, ensuring all required training is completed.
- Manage employee documentation and maintain accurate HR records in compliance with company policies and regulations.
- Coordinate employee training and development programs, including scheduling sessions and tracking participation. Including preparing, delivering or sourcing proper courses to remain compliant with HR and H&S requirements.
- Assist in benefits administration, including enrollment, changes, and resolving employee inquiries.
- Collaborate with department managers to address employee relations issues and provide support in conflict resolution.
- Assist Management and Supervisors with accident/incident investigations and their subsequent action plans.
- Assist in the performance management process by tracking performance evaluations and providing administrative support.
- Participate in HR and H&S related projects and initiatives, contributing ideas and executing tasks as assigned.
- Stay updated on HR and H&S trends, best practices, and regulatory changes to ensure compliance and effectiveness in HR and H&S processes. Develop HR and H&S programs and initiatives. Ensuring programs are effectively communicated and executed.
- Develop and test emergency response plans, coordinate drills and ensure readiness for emergencies.
- Provide general administrative support as needed.
- Provide guidance and support to employees and leaders on HR and H&S related issues.
- Member of the Joint Health and Safety Committee.
- Other duties as assigned.

**Demands**

The HR Coordinator position also presents a blend of physical, mental, and emotional demands. Physically, the role may involve prolonged computer work and occasional lifting or moving of materials, particularly during event planning or training sessions. Mentally, the Coordinator must possess strong organizational and multitasking skills to manage various HR activities simultaneously, including recruitment, onboarding, and employee relations tasks. They must be able to adapt to changing priorities and work effectively under pressure. Emotionally, the Coordinator interacts directly with employees, addressing inquiries, resolving conflicts, and supporting their needs, which requires empathy, effective communication, and the ability to handle sensitive situations with professionalism and confidentiality.
